The California Heritage: Indigenous Research Project, or CHIRP, is a 501c3 charitable non-profit organization whose mission is: to preserve, protect and perpetuate Nisenan culture. The organization is guided by the Tribal Council of the Nevada City Rancheria Nisenan Tribe and CHIRP’s Executive Director is Nisenan herself as well as spokesperson for the Tribe. CHIRP supports the Tribe through a plethora of programs and projects including but not limited to; public education and event production, research and documentation, cultural revitalization projects, human and environmental health, sacred site protection, fundraising, advocacy and holds the campaign to restore the Tribe’s Federal Recognition.
